Albert Kahn, born Abraham Kahn in Marmoutier, Bas-Rhin, France, was a French banker and philanthropist. Kahn studied at the Collège de Saverne from 1873 to 1876. In 1879, Kahn became a bank clerk in Paris but studied for a degree in the evenings. He graduated in 1881 and continued to mix in intellectual circles, making friends with Auguste Rodin and Mathurin Méheut. In 1892, Kahn became a principal associate of the Goudchaux Bank, which was then regarded as one of the most important financial houses in Europe. He also promoted higher education through travel scholarships.
Kahn was known for initiating The Archives of the Planet, a vast photographical project that was the result of the work of photographers recruited by Kahn and sent to more than fifty countries to record the everyday lives of the inhabitants of the planet. Spanning 22 years (between 1909 and 1931), the project resulted in a collection of 72,000 colour photographs and 183,000 metres of film. According to Kahn, the purpose of The Archives of the Planet is to account for “the aspects and the practices of human activity which will inevitably disappear over time.” The economic crisis of the Great Depression ruined Kahn and put an end to his project.
Kahn created Les Jardins du Monde, (The Gardens of the World). In 1893, Kahn acquired a large property in Boulogne-Billancourt, near Paris, where he established this unique garden that ultimately became a meeting place for French and European intelligentsia until the 1930s when Kahn became bankrupt. At that time, the garden was turned into a public park in which Kahn would still take walks.
